Evaluating Manufacturer Capabilities

When sourcing micro motors, focusing on Unit Price alone is a common pitfall. A sourcing team must evaluate a partner's capacity to deliver stable torque over millions of cycles. Factors such as commutator design (graphite vs. precious metal), winding insulation Class (Class B or Class F), and raw gear hardness must be documented.

Ask your prospective vendor for dynamometer test reports and salt spray chamber data. Our laboratory provides detailed mechanical and electrical reports for every batch, facilitating compliance checks for international import regulations.

What is the typical lifetime (MTBF) of a DyneticPro micro DC motor?

The Mean Time Between Failures (MTBF) varies depending on the load, speed, duty cycle, and brush technology. Brushed motors with carbon brushes typically achieve 1,000 to 3,000 hours of continuous operation under normal load. Brushless models or precious metal brush variants under light duty cycles can exceed 10,000 hours. We test these limits using our dedicated aging racks and dynamometers to ensure consistency.

How does planetary gearing compare to spur or worm gearing?

Planetary gearboxes offer high efficiency (typically 80-90% per stage) and torque density in a compact size, as the load is distributed over multiple planet gears. Worm gearboxes are self-locking and run quietly, but have lower efficiency due to sliding friction. Spur gears are cost-effective for simple, low-torque layouts but can be noisy at higher speeds.
